Woodwork Painting in Waco, TX
Woodwork painting services focus on refreshing and protecting wooden surfaces throughout a property, including interior and exterior features such as doors, trim, cabinets, fences, decks, and other wood structures. These services involve preparing the surfaces by cleaning, sanding, and priming, followed by applying high-quality paint or stain to enhance appearance and durability. Homeowners often request woodwork painting to update the look of their spaces, improve weather resistance, or restore the natural beauty of wood elements that have become worn or faded over time.
Before requesting woodwork painting,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of wood surfaces to be treated, the preparation process involved, and the expected finish. It is also helpful to consider the condition of the wood, whether repairs or sanding are needed prior to painting, and the types of paints or stains suitable for their specific environment. Clear communication about desired colors, finishes, and any existing issues can ensure the project meets expectations and results in a long-lasting, attractive finish.

Woodwork Painting Questions
What types of woodwork projects are suitable for painting services? Painting services can enhance various wood features, including interior and exterior doors, window frames, furniture, and decorative trim.
How should I prepare wood surfaces before painting? Surfaces should be cleaned, sanded smooth, and any existing paint or finish should be properly removed or patched for best results.
Are special paints needed for exterior woodwork? Yes, exterior paints designed to withstand weather conditions are recommended for outdoor wood surfaces.
What finishes are available for painted woodwork? Finishes can include matte, satin, semi-gloss, or high-gloss, depending on the desired look and use of the wood feature.
